Our RSA Passcode policy requires letters and numbers in the password part. So for example a password could be "VMWare31" and the current token code could be "355783". I would then need to enter in "VMWare31355783" in the passcode field.
However, the Android VMWare View app only brings up the numeric on-screen keyboard for the RSA Passcode field. Even trying to copy and paste letters into that field does not work.
I see:
"
Enter your RSA SecurID username and passcode.
"
I enter my username, no problems. Then I can't enter in an alphanumeric passcode.
Please let me know if there are any solutions to let me login with an alphanumeric RSA passcode.
